Output 523ac00fa497c941e132942ce06eb00da7f05dd0c12d84c3185221c958b76110:33

value
15599669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ee04bdf483c04487bda542af935bfc59ec369a1 OP_EQUAL
address
MPqpWCD9MVfzPiTNsHBa7zjZCQmRDvkPjF
transaction
523ac00fa497c941e132942ce06eb00da7f05dd0c12d84c3185221c958b76110
spent
true